Brief Summary
The aim of the study is to describe the inflammatory response to enzimatic glucose sensors after 10 days of use and to evaluate the relationship between the magnitude of the FBR (foreign body response) with the accuracy of the sensor (MARD)

Outcome Measures
Primary Outcomes (2)
Number of Macrophages sourronding the sensor
10 days
MARD (CGM record for 10 days)
median absolute relative difference (BG- Sensor glucose)
10 days
Study Arms (1)
Biopsy performed
after 10 days of use, the sensor is removed and the biopsy performed

Eligibility Criteria
Eighteen people diagnosed with type 1 diabetes and treated with closed-loop systems
You may qualify if:
- \. Type 1 diabetes of more than 6 months duration, confirmed by positivity for Ab antiGAD 65 2. Be a regular user of a continuous glucose monitoring system 2. To Understand the proposed protocol and acceptance of participation.
You may not qualify if:
- Treatment with drugs that could potentially modify the inflammatory response during the 10 days prior to surgery (non-steroidal anti-inflammatory drugs or corticosteroids, antioxidants or platelet antiaggregants).
